Leveraging Digital‍ Resources for Armenian⁤ Studies

Leveraging Digital ‍Resources for Armenian Studies

In an era‌ of rapid digital conversion, ‍the‌ field of Armenian studies​ stands⁣ to benefit greatly from the wealth of online resources​ available.Scholars and enthusiasts alike can access a ⁤diverse array of materials, including digitized manuscripts, e-books, and theological texts, which were once‍ confined to library shelves. The utilization ⁣of these resources not only enriches academic ‌research⁣ but also fosters a deeper understanding of Armenian culture, history, and‍ language. Essential ‌online databases provide vital ⁣information and insights:

  • Armenian Gospels Online: A collection of digitized manuscripts showcasing early‌ Armenian Christian texts.
  • National‌ Library of Armenia: Offers a‍ vast digital archive‍ of historical documents and literature.
  • The Armenian Archival Evidence: Provides access to​ rare archival materials for​ research purposes.
  • Online ‌Scholarly ‍Journals: Numerous peer-reviewed journals dedicated to ‍Armenian ⁣studies are readily accessible.

Moreover, ​digital ‌forums and ‍communities⁢ dedicated to ​Armenian studies create opportunities⁤ for collaboration ⁢and knowledge exchange among⁣ international scholars. ⁤These platforms enable⁢ researchers to share​ findings, ⁣discuss methodologies, and form networks that transcend geographical barriers. ‍Collaborative projects, facilitated​ by shared ⁢digital ‍spaces, highlight the interdisciplinary nature of Armenian studies.
